Pirates of the Caribbean Script Review

SUBMITTED BY Da girl in da jeans

February 15, 2003 — Jim Hill Media has posted up a positive script review of the latest 82 million dollar adventure movie based on Disney's theme park ride, Pirates of the Caribbean.

The thing is...the movie is just plain fun. It doesn't bog itself down with needless dialogue or trying to preach a message about acceptance or anything in that vein. It realizes what its job is and it runs with it with pleasure.

And that's the beauty of Pirates of the Caribbean. It realizes it doesn't need to be Citizen Kane to be an enjoyable movie, something that other films forget. It's a light, breezy, and one hell of a fun script.
